Teruhisa Kato is a scholar working on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ics and Materials Chemistry. According to data from OpenAlex, Teruhisa Kato has authored 48 papers receiving a total of 1.1k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 26 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ering, 23 papers in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ics and 20 papers in Materials Chemistry. Recurrent topics in Teruhisa Kato’s work include Semiconductor Quantum Structures and Devices (21 papers), Chalcogenide Semiconductor Thin Films (16 papers) and Quantum Dots Synthesis And Properties (14 papers). Teruhisa Kato is often cited by papers focused on Semiconductor Quantum Structures and Devices (21 papers), Chalcogenide Semiconductor Thin Films (16 papers) and Quantum Dots Synthesis And Properties (14 papers). Teruhisa Kato collaborates with scholars based in Japan, Italy and United States. Teruhisa Kato's co-authors include Takashi Matsumoto, Tadashi Asahi, Yukimoto Iwasaki, S. Ohki, Atsushi Ishikawa, Mitsuru Iida, Takuji Sasaki, Yukiko Fujisawa, Hidemi Kitano and Y. Nabetani and has published in prestigious journ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, Applied Physics Letters and Journal of Applied Physics.
